User prompt
change the font to bebas
User prompt
make text smaller, and bold font
User prompt
make the text 8 bit font, and 400 px large
User prompt
Please fix the bug: 'title.setText is not a function' in or related to this line: 'title.setText('Upit Positioning');' Line Number: 17
User prompt
create a new home page with text "Upit" Positioning
User prompt
use this content to populate the pitch deck : I believe UPIT can be much more than just a game engine; it can serve as an instant AI game engine. Just like Unity and Unreal are utilized in the education sector to develop tools and applications, we can position UPIT as a meta tool for creating all kinds of applications. This approach allows us to target a much broader audience—the global educational community, which is significantly larger than the gaming or casual gaming communities. By focusing on teachers, we can reach 20-30 more students through each educator. Teachers should be our primary target users. Think about it: they spend countless hours crafting presentations and brainstorming ways to engage students, often drawing on blackboards. With an instant generation tool like UPIT, they can create a new interactive presentation for every class in less than 15 minutes. The possibilities are endless! Teachers can utilize UPIT to create presentations, interactive lessons, and animations that visually explain concepts in subjects like mathematics and physics. Thanks to UPIT's built-in game engine capabilities, educators can design interactive applications that illustrate complex ideas—like demonstrating gravity and its effects—within moments. Additionally, the remix feature allows students to simplify their homework by tweaking what their teachers have created. This innovation will save significant time for both teachers and students while exponentially increasing learning efficiency through visual and interactive elements. With everyone now carrying mobile phones, UPIT can even reach remote villages where teachers can use these devices to create tools, games, and levels, fostering communities among students.
User prompt
redo the above
User prompt
SlideDeck Pro
Initial prompt
I want to create a presentation using your game engine.
/**** * Classes ****/ var HomePage = Container.expand(function () { var self = Container.call(this); var title = self.attachAsset('title', { anchorX: 0.5, anchorY: 0.5, x: 1024, y: 1366 }); // Shapes do not have a setText method. If you want to display text, you should create a Text2 object. var titleText = new Text2('Upit Positioning', { size: 400, fill: 0xFFFFFF, font: "'Press Start 2P', cursive" }); titleText.anchor.set(0.5, 0.5); titleText.x = title.x; titleText.y = title.y; self.addChild(titleText); }); var Presentation = Container.expand(function () { var self = Container.call(this); self.slides = []; self.currentSlide = 0; self.addSlide = function (slide) { self.slides.push(slide); }; self.nextSlide = function () { if (self.currentSlide < self.slides.length - 1) { self.currentSlide++; self.updateSlide(); } }; self.prevSlide = function () { if (self.currentSlide > 0) { self.currentSlide--; self.updateSlide(); } }; self.updateSlide = function () { // Update the displayed slide }; self.update = function () { // Update presentation content }; }); var Slide = Container.expand(function () { var self = Container.call(this); self.update = function () { // Update slide content }; }); /**** * Initialize Game ****/ var game = new LK.Game({ title: "SlideDeck Pro", description: "An interactive presentation tool built with the LK game engine. Create dynamic slides with professional transitions, responsive layouts, and touch navigation. Engage your audience with interactive elements and animations for impactful meetings, pitches, or educational presentations.", backgroundColor: 0x000000 }); /**** * Game Code ****/ var homePage = game.addChild(new HomePage()); var presentation = game.addChild(new Presentation()); game.swipeLeft = function () { presentation.nextSlide(); }; game.swipeRight = function () { presentation.prevSlide(); };
===================================================================
--- original.js
+++ change.js
@@ -10,10 +10,11 @@
y: 1366
});
// Shapes do not have a setText method. If you want to display text, you should create a Text2 object.
var titleText = new Text2('Upit Positioning', {
- size: 50,
- fill: 0xFFFFFF
+ size: 400,
+ fill: 0xFFFFFF,
+ font: "'Press Start 2P', cursive"
});
titleText.anchor.set(0.5, 0.5);
titleText.x = title.x;
titleText.y = title.y;